Parkers

The Volkswagen Golf R (2014-2016) is praised for its potent performance and superb handling, combining practicality and excitement. Critics appreciate its upmarket interior and everyday usability, but note that its high price tag and firm ride may deter some buyers.

WhatCar

Reliability for the Golf R is generally good, with most owners reporting few significant issues. Regular maintenance is essential, but overall, it should provide peace of mind for prospective buyers, though some electrical gremlins have been noted.
